The Minnesota Health Department plans to revoke or suspend the licenses of two Twin Cities area nursing homes run by Pasadena-based Beverly Enterprises Inc., the nation’s largest nursing home chain, an official says. Innsbruck Healthcare Center in New Brighton and Parkway Manor in St. Paul have failed to correct a number of serious deficiencies in the care of elderly patients and have been fined in the past, an official said. Michael Tripple, director of health resources, said the department also is considering taking control of all 45 Beverly homes in Minnesota. A Beverly spokeswoman said the company is very concerned about deficiencies and will meet with health officials on the matter.
